Understanding the Charging Arrangement You In Fact Required
Home charging is the structure of possessing an electric vehicle, and establishing it up appropriately from day one makes a big difference. The majority of Taylor house owners start with a conventional 120-volt outlet, which is perfectly useful for overnight billing if you drive less than 40 miles each day. For drivers that log more miles or desire the versatility of a faster top-up, a Level 2 charger operating on a 240-volt circuit is the smarter investment.
A licensed electrical expert can assess your home's electric panel and determine whether your present setup can sustain the upgrade. Lots of older homes in Taylor carry 100-amp panels, which might need an upgrade to 200 amps prior to a Degree 2 charger can be securely mounted. This is a simple job for a certified professional and usually gets approved for government tax debts or utility refunds, making the expense extra convenient than the majority of house owners anticipate.
Picking the Right Spot for Your Battery charger
Positioning matters greater than lots of people recognize. For Taylor citizens with connected garages, placing the battery charger on an interior wall near the motorist's side of the automobile keeps the wire tidy and lowers wear. Outside setups are entirely feasible for homes without garages, yet make sure the system brings a weatherproof score matched to Michigan winters. Taylor sees its share of heavy snow, ice, and ice-cold windchills in between December and February, so climate resistance is not simply a nice-to-have function. Selecting a battery charger rated for chilly environments guarantees it keeps doing accurately when temperature levels drop well below freezing.
Winter and Your EV Battery: What Taylor Drivers Should Know
Michigan winters are no joke, and electric automobile batteries react to cool temperature levels differently than fuel engines do. Winter briefly reduces battery variety, which indicates your driving distance on a full fee will certainly be shorter in January than it is in July. The bright side is that modern-day electrical SUVs come furnished with thermal management systems made to deal with exactly this sort of environment.
One of the most reliable routines Taylor EV owners create is pre-conditioning the car while it is still connected in in your home. This means making use of the automobile's application or timer to warm the cabin and battery prior to you leave for work. Pre-conditioning attracts power from the grid rather than the battery, so you hit the road with a complete fee and a warm inside without giving up any type of variety. It is a small routine change that makes an obvious distinction on icy early mornings when the temperature outside hovers in the solitary figures.
Obtaining Your Garage Winter-Ready for an EV
If you have a garage, utilizing it constantly throughout winter months provides your EV a measurable advantage. A garage that stays also 20 degrees warmer than the outdoor temperature assists the battery preserve its cost better overnight. Easy enhancements like weatherstripping doors, including a protected garage door, and even a small space heater can prolong your range in cold weather more cost effectively than numerous drivers anticipate. Taylor home owners who spend a few hundred dollars in garage insulation usually locate they recover that expense through enhanced battery efficiency over a single heating period.
Attaching Your Home Network to Your New EV
Modern electrical SUVs depend on connectivity in ways that typical vehicles never ever did. From organizing charge sessions throughout off-peak electrical energy hours to keeping an eye on battery status through a smart device app, a strong home Wi-Fi connection makes the ownership experience substantially easier. If your router rests far from the garage, think about including a Wi-Fi extender or a mesh network node near your parking area.
Michigan homeowners on time-of-use power plans can conserve meaningfully by scheduling charging sessions in between midnight and 6 a.m., when rates go down. Some Taylor utility consumers see electrical power prices drop by 30 percent or even more throughout off-peak hours. Setting up your battery charger to benefit from those home windows is easy once your home network connects dependably to the automobile, and the savings add up swiftly over months of day-to-day charging.
